How To Fix FMHIE442 - No valid parent for new multi-level node


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: FMHIE - Budget Hierarchies

  • Message number: 442

  • Message text: No valid parent for new multi-level node

  • Show details Hide details
  • What causes this issue?

    You want to add the node &V3&&V4& (hierarchical part, with node
    identifier &V2&) to the multi-level budget structure for hierarchy ID
    &V1&. However, the <ZK>parent</> definition of this new node is invalid:
    the parent specified does not exist, neither in the list of new nodes to
    be added nor in the existing multi-level budget structure.

    System Response

    The specified node cannot be processed.

    How to fix this error?

    Change the parent definition for the hierarchy node &V3&&V4&
    (hierarchical part).

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message FMHIE442 - No valid parent for new multi-level node ?

    The SAP error message FMHIE442: No valid parent for new multi-level node typically occurs in the context of hierarchical data structures, such as when working with funds management or other hierarchical data models in SAP. This error indicates that the system is unable to find a valid parent node for the new node you are trying to create in a multi-level hierarchy.

    Causes:

    1. Invalid Parent Node: The parent node you are trying to assign to the new node does not exist or is not valid in the current context.
    2. Hierarchy Structure Issues: The hierarchy may not be properly defined, or there may be restrictions on how nodes can be structured.
    3. Data Inconsistencies: There may be inconsistencies in the data that prevent the creation of the new node.
    4.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ary authorizations to create or modify nodes in the hierarchy.

    Solutions:

    1. Check Parent Node: Verify that the parent node you are trying to assign exists and is valid. Ensure that it is active and not marked for deletion.
    2. Review Hierarchy Structure: Ensure that the hierarchy structure allows for the creation of the new node under the specified parent. Check for any rules or restrictions that may apply.
    3. Data Validation: Validate the data you are trying to enter for the new node. Ensure that all required fields are filled out correctly and that there are no inconsistencies.
    4. Authorization Check: Ensure that you have the necessary authorizations to create or modify nodes in the hierarchy. If not, contact your system administrator to obtain the required permissions.
